drew it two years ago, and my wife drew it this year. you will get a packet with all the info soon. all the gates are locked but they put combo locks on the day before the hunt. they tell you to go to a certain gate and others will go to other gates. Once your in there you can pretty much go anywere. It took me about 20 min to fill my tag. the elk are all over that time of the year. Good luck
